Reading and Printing Graphics 

You need to have a graphics terminal to display graphics on the screen.
Ask your HP Desk Administrator if you are not sure what kind of terminal
you use.  You must have a graphics plotter or printer to print figures,
but you do not need a graphics terminal.

To read figure files: 

   1.  At the MESSAGE >, PACKAGE > or FOLDER > prompt type READ followed
       by the number of the figure file and press Return 

   2.  Press Return to see the figure on the screen, and then press
       Return again when you have finished viewing.

       Further Information 

   *   You can ask HP Desk to automatically display HP 3000 Figure File
       graphics by using the PROFILE command.  See "Customizing Screen
       and Print Displays" .

To print figures: 

   1.  At the MESSAGE >, PACKAGE > or FOLDER >prompt type PRINT followed
       by the number of the figure file and press Return 

       HP Desk lists the available printing devices.

   2.  Type the number of a device and press Return.
